Brough Brothers Distillery CEO Victor Yarbrough says he would take the certainty of tariffs over the current racket emanating from the White House .

Trump administration is conducting a sweeping overhaul of the US economy, using tariffs levies on foreign goods, paid for by importers in an effort to reset the country’s trade ties with the world.

The reality has proven more complex, and confusing, than the bold rhetoric.

Distilled Spirits Council: Tariffs back and forth would be catastrophic for the industry.

Lobbyists insist the spirits sector is a model of the “fair and reciprocal” approach on trade that Trump claims to be seeking.

US and EU eliminated tariffs on most spirits in 1997 , bilateral trade grew by 450% .
